OK, from the newsgroups that have given me so much, I post this.

Today by quite accident, I found a solution to the Word 97 saves slow
in a networked environment.

We run Office 97 SR-2 in a Windows 2000 environment. Some of our
users get slow saves running as much as a minute to save a document
before they can use word again. Journaling was not on within Outlook
and the machines do not use AOL so those posted solutions were not it.
For several months we have been unable to find a solution.

However, today I went looking for the log that Word seems to say it
created when the dreaded winword.exe error pops up. When I did a
search for that log, I came across this MS Knowledge Base Article:
http://support.microsoft.com/default.aspx?scid=kb;EN-US;830354

Well, I tried it on my machine first before putting it on my user's
machine. It did not prevent me from using word at all. I decided to
see if by chance the Word save issue went away. Sure enough, gone.
And you don't have to be a local administrator to run it.

It's only been a couple of hours, but so far the slow save issue has
disappeared.
